The cement industry needs to take urgent action now if we are to decarbonise by 50% by 2030. There are only two realistic ways in which process emissions can be reduced:

Capture the CO2 produced using CCUS (Carbon Capture Utilisation and Storage)

Produce less CO2 by manufacturing low carbon cements which have lower levels of clinker content – the key source of CO2 emissions - known as clinker substitution
